Qwik
Documentation
Quickstart
Installation
npm create --yes qwik@latestcd qwik-appnpm run qwik add static
Configuration
Update your origin in the newly generated static config:
adapters/static/vite.config.ts
import { staticAdapter } from '@builder.io/qwik-city/adapters/static/vite'import { extendConfig } from '@builder.io/qwik-city/vite'import baseConfig from '../../vite.config'export default extendConfig(baseConfig, () => { return { build: { ssr: true, rollupOptions: { input: ['@qwik-city-plan'], }, }, plugins: [ staticAdapter({ origin: 'https://qwik.bunny-launcher.net', }), ], }})
Deployment
Build
npm run buildnpm run build.server
Preview
npx --yes serve@latest dist
Deploy
npx --yes bunny-launcher@latest --interactive